Delhi Builder Arrested for Allegedly Embezzling Crores from Private Bank

New Delhi: The Economic Offences Wing (EOW) of the Delhi Police has apprehended a prominent real estate developer, Anil Mithas, for allegedly defrauding a private bank and embezzling crores of rupees, authorities reported on Monday.

Mithas, 52, a resident of Noida, serves as the director and majority stakeholder of a real estate firm, M/s Unnati Fortune Holding Limited (UFHL). In 2016 and 2017, the private bank sanctioned loans amounting to ₹100 crore and ₹65 crore, respectively, for the development of projects in Noida and Gurgaon.

However, investigations revealed that Mithas allegedly misrepresented critical information and misappropriated the loan funds.

In 2019, M/s Nupur Finvest Pvt Ltd, a financial creditor, filed a complaint with the National Company Law Tribunal (NCLT), claiming that UFHL had mortgaged the same 75 flats to both their firm and the private bank. This prompted the NCLT to initiate insolvency proceedings and appoint an Insolvency Resolution Professional (IRP), who subsequently ordered a comprehensive audit of UFHL.

The audit uncovered significant financial irregularities spanning from March 2014 to March 2019, indicating the diversion of funds to related parties, sister concerns, and shell companies, according to police reports.

Following these revelations, a case was registered, and after gathering substantial evidence, Mithas was arrested on May 8. He is also implicated in two additional cases of fraud and one case initiated by the Enforcement Directorate. The investigation is ongoing as authorities continue to unravel the extent of the alleged financial misconduct.
